Cait O'Riordan
Chief Product and Information Officer at the Financial Times
Professional Background
Cait O'Riordan is a highly experienced product leader recognized for her exceptional skills in defining and driving product concepts and strategies across various devices. With an impressive career spanning multiple high-profile organizations, Cait has successfully managed large teams, engaged multiple stakeholders, and overseen multi-million dollar budgets. Her strategic vision and impeccable execution have allowed her to deliver complex audience-facing projects both on time and within budget, consistently achieving remarkable outcomes.
Currently serving as the Chief Product and Information Officer at the Financial Times, Cait leads a dynamic team focused on harnessing technology and data-driven insights to enhance the financial news ecosystem. Under her guidance, the Financial Times has embraced innovative product development techniques, catering to an increasingly digital audience and setting industry standards for journalism.
Prior to her role at the Financial Times, Cait excelled as the Vice President of Product at Shazam, where her leadership was instrumental in the company's growth and product innovations. Her ability to understand user experiences while leveraging digital technologies contributed to Shazam’s reputation as a cutting-edge music recognition service, enriching user interactions across platforms.
Cait's significant contributions to the digital landscape were also exemplified during her tenure with the BBC. As the Head of Product for the London Olympics, she was responsible for devising the BBC's comprehensive digital strategy for the 2012 Olympics, successfully delivering a cross-platform vision that set a new digital standard for live event coverage. Her strategic insights and forward-thinking approach during this high-profile event garnered acclaim and set benchmarks within the broadcasting industry.
With her notable history in product management roles, including her positions as Head of Product in Sports at the BBC, Executive Product Manager, and Assistant Editor, Cait's depth of experience in both leadership and journalism reinforces her status as a thought leader in the field.
